Chapter 4: Sites

4.4 Saving a Site File with a New Name

This enables you to save the site file with a new name and in a different directory.
1.
From the Sites menu, select Save As; Remote Programmer
displays the Save As screen.
2.
Enter a suitable name for the new site and locate the directory
where you want to save the file.
Note: In the Option - Display tab (see Chapter 11), if the File Naming section is
checked, the file name must include the account number. If the File Naming edit
box is not checked, it can be assigned any name.

4.5 Displaying and Editing Existing Site Files

Once you have created a site, and saved it, you can view it at any time.
1.
Either select the site from the recently used files in the Sites menu
or in the Sites List window, select the site name to display and click
Open.
2.
The Remote Programmer main window appears, and displays the
site tables of the selected site.
3.
Edit the site tables as necessary.

4.6 Copying a Site

You can create a new site based on an existing similar site. This is done by
copying an existing site file, saving it with a new name and then making and saving
the necessary changes.
1.
In the Site List window, select an existing site file.
2.
Click Copy; an edit box appears prompting you for the name of the
new site.
3.
Type the new site name, then click OK.
The Remote Programmer main window appears and displays the
details of the copied site.
4.
Edit the site as necessary.
5.
Click Save to save the site.
